A city shaped by worked ground

Wakefield has never stood still. A historic market town — the chief wool market in Yorkshire through the 18th century, and home to the largest cattle market in the north of England in the 19th — it grew again on coal. By 1869 some forty-six pits had been sunk across the district, and the pit villages they created still shape the map today. That industrial past left more than heritage; it left ground that has been mined, drained and, in places, disturbed. Altofts' Silkstone Row — once the longest unbroken terrace of colliery houses in Europe — was lost to subsidence in the 1970s. It is a lasting reminder that around Wakefield, what sits beneath a driveway matters as much as what sits on top, and why a properly laid, well-maintained concrete surface is worth protecting.

Why Wakefield printed concrete fades

Pattern imprinted concrete features heavily across Wakefield's later housing — the interwar and post-war council estates such as Portobello, Lupset, Flanshaw and Kettlethorpe, and the newer developments spreading through Sandal, Belle Vue and Agbrigg. It is a durable surface, but it depends on a protective seal, and this side of the Pennines that seal takes a beating. Long, wet Yorkshire winters drive repeated freeze-thaw cycles that open micro-cracks in the finish; summer sun bleaches the colour; and shaded, north-facing drives gather the green film of algae and moss that thrives in the same damp air that makes the surrounding Rhubarb Triangle so productive. Left unsealed, the concrete greys, the pattern flattens and the colour that made it attractive slowly drains away.

Restoring, not replacing

Replacing a pattern imprinted concrete driveway is expensive and rarely necessary — our restoration brings it back for a fraction of the cost. We start with a thorough pressure clean that lifts years of dirt, algae and spent sealer out of the textured surface rather than simply off the top. Where the colour has faded we re-colour the concrete to renew or refresh its original tone, then finish with a fresh protective seal that deepens the colour, resists Wakefield's weather and makes future cleaning far easier. The pattern you originally chose is kept intact; the surface simply looks — and performs — like new again.

Signs your driveway is due some attention

A few tell-tale signs mean your printed concrete is ready for restoration rather than just another wash. The colour looks flat, grey or patchy where the sealer has worn through. Rain no longer beads on the surface but soaks straight in. Slippery green or black film gathers in the shaded corners and along north-facing edges. Dirt and moss start to collect in the joints and along the pattern lines. And the whole drive simply looks tired against the brick and Yorkshire stone of the house. Catching these early keeps the work straightforward — and protects the concrete beneath from the freeze-thaw damage that a failed seal invites.
